I just looked TakePhone's credit card thing and I'm still not certain it 
wouldn't work, but it looks a little complicated to set up all those 
sequences.
On the other hand, I just tried using the "helper" facility, and it 
worked fine.
I called my work main number and while I was listening to the menu, I 
switched to the calendar, wiped the number sequence I'd already written 
there, pressed phone to dial the number.
TP asked whether I wanted to simply dial or start a conference call. I 
pressed Dial.
Bingo - there I was.
